Handover: Fernholt greenhouse controller, zone sensors. The humidity probes in bays 3 and 5 drift upward roughly 2% per week until recalibrated; the controller compensates automatically but logs a warning customers sometimes report as an error. Drift beyond 6% triggers a vent override, which is expected behaviour, not a fault. Recalibration steps, drift thresholds, and the firmware changelog are documented for the support team on the internal page.

operations page: https://confluence.lumicsys.internal/projects/display/projects/display

## Ticket: Stale-cache postmortem follow-up — env fix

Per the Quillcache postmortem, the on-call runbook missed that `CACHE_TTL_SECONDS` was set to 0 in prod-b, disabling expiry entirely and serving week-old pages. Please set it to 300 and confirm `CACHE_BACKEND=redis` matches prod-a. The invalidation webhook also needs its auth secret, which was absent from the rebuilt env. Add that entry to the .env file now:

sealed setting: LEDGER_TOKEN20=6148d35bbb480b0ab79e

## Limits and Quotas: Driver Assignment

The Routewisp assignment heuristic caps candidate drivers per request to keep matching latency under our 150 ms budget. Exceeding the candidate cap degrades fairness scoring, so changes require sign-off from the dispatch working group. Before proposing adjustments at sync, review last week's rejection rates. The current tuning constants are as follows.

constants for yagaf-taweg:
WEIGHTS = {
    "belael": 881,
    "pelael": 167,
    "ulaix": 116,
}